Question : 1
Two numbers are in the ratio 3 : 4. Their L.C.M. is 84. The greater number is
a) 28
b) 21
c) 24
d) 84
Answer »Answer: (a)
Let the numbers be 3x and 4x.
∴ Their LCM = 12x
∴ 12x = 84
⇒ x = $84/12$ = 7
∴ Larger number = 4x = 4 × 7 = 28
Question : 2
Two numbers are in the ratio 3 : 4. The product of their H.C.F. and L.C.M. is 2028. The sum of the numbers is
a) 86
b) 68
c) 72
d) 91
Answer »Answer: (d)
Using Rule 1,
1st number × 2nd number = L.C.M. × H.C.F
Let the numbers be 3x and 4x respectively
First number × second number
= HCF × LCM
⇒ 3x × 4x = 2028
⇒ $x^2 = 2028/{3×4}$ = 169
∴ x = $√{169}$ = 13
∴ Sum of the numbers
= 3x + 4x = 7x = 7 × 13 = 91
Question : 3
If the ratio of two numbers is 2 : 3 and their L.C.M. is 54, then the sum of the two numbers is
a) 45
b) 5
c) 15
d) 270
Answer »Answer: (a)
Let the two numbers are 2x and 3x respectively.
According to question,
LCM = 54
x (3×2)= 54
⇒ x = 9
Numbers = 2x = 2 × 9 = 18
and, 3x = 3 × 9 = 27
Sum of the two numbers
= 18 + 27 = 45
Question : 4
Two numbers are in the ratio 3 : 4. If their LCM is 240, the smaller of the two number is
a) 60
b) 100
c) 80
d) 50
Answer »Answer: (a)
Let the number be 3x and 4x.
Their LCM = 12x
According to the question,
12x = 240
⇒ x = $240/12$ = 20
∴ Smaller number = 3x = 3 × 20 = 60
Question : 5
If x : y be the ratio of two whole numbers and z be their HCF, then the LCM of those two numbers is
a) xy z
b) yz
c) xz y
d) xyz
Answer »Answer: (d)
Using Rule 1,
1st number × 2nd number = L.C.M. × H.C.F
Product of two numbers
= HCF × LCM
⇒ Numbers = zx and zy
∴ zx × zy = z × LCM
⇒ LCM = xyz
Question : 6
Three numbers are in the ratio 2 : 3 : 4 and their H.C.F. is 12. The L.C.M. of the numbers is
a) 96
b) 144
c) 192
d) 72
Answer »Answer: (b)
Let the numbers be 2x, 3x and 4x respectively.
∴ HCF = x = 12
∴ Numbers are : 2 ×12 = 24
3 ×12 = 36, 4 ×12 = 48
LCM of 24, 36, 48
= 2 × 2 × 2 × 3 × 3 × 2 = 144
